“I think I could stand anything, any suffering, only to be able to say and to repeat to myself every moment, ‘I exist.’ In thousands of agonies — I exist. I’m tormented on the rack — but I exist! Though I sit alone in a pillar — I exist! I see the sun, and if I don’t see the sun, I know it’s there. And there’s a whole life in that, in knowing that the sun is there.”
— Fyodor Dostoevsky, The Brothers Karamazov

obsessed w the anachronism of severance. the new phones and the old cars. the 60s-70s aesthetic of the severed floor. the fact that lumen was founded in the 1860s and still exists under the same family line with no change in branding. the renaissance-style paintings of corporate propaganda. such a good liminal feel
